Abstract

jonathan crary in techniques of the observer grants a theatrical still modern point of view on the ocular culture of nineteenth century. In this book he has re-approached the complications and plights of visual modernism and social modernity both. Extroverting conventional ideas the author has considered the trouble of visual sight by studying the historical construction of observer and not by images or art works. crary justifies the fact that the problems associated with vision cannot be separated from the conduction of social competence. He has also examined it in this book that how actually it works. By 1820,s the observer was introduced as the site of new practices and discourses that were located within the body in shape of physiological happening.
